Why not just send everything and use a big context window?
Because you pay for every token of it, on every single request, and a model given your whole repository has to find the corner that matters before it can answer. A smaller, better-chosen context is cheaper and easier to answer from.

What if the budget is too low for my task?
capsul stops at the ceiling and tells you what it left out: nothing spills over quietly. Raise it with --budget, or name the file you care about with --open. It is a dial, not a guess.
